Handling the Knocked-Out Tooth
If you have actually knocked senseless a tooth, handle it meticulously to increase the possibilities of successful reattachment. First, find the tooth and choose it up by the crown, staying clear of touching the root. It's essential to maintain the tooth damp, so if possible, attempt to carefully position it back right into the outlet.
If that's not feasible, keep the tooth in a container with milk or your saliva to maintain it hydrated. Remember not to scrub or clean the tooth with any kind of chemicals, as this can harm the delicate cells needed for reattachment.
Stay clear of covering the tooth in tissue or cloth, as this can bring about dehydration. Time is essential, so seek oral treatment immediately. The longer the tooth is out of its socket, the reduced the opportunities of successful reimplantation.
Immediate First Aid Tips
Beginning by carefully washing your mouth with warm water to cleanse the area around the knocked-out tooth. This will certainly help eliminate any type of dust or debris that may be present. Take care not to scrub or touch the origin of the tooth, as this can cause additional damages.
Next off, preferably, attempt to put the tooth back right into its socket. Hold it in place by gently attacking down on a clean piece of gauze or fabric. If you can't return the tooth, don't require it. Rather, keep it damp by placing it in a cup of milk or saline service. Stay clear of storing the tooth in water as it can damage the origin cells.
